The Maurice Lacroix Manufacture was founded in 1975 in Switzerland. In 1989 the brand purchased the case maker Queloz SA. The brand launched in 1992 the Cinq Aiguilles (five hands) watch which was a great success since it displayed the hours, minutes, seconds, date and the day of the week thanks to hands placed at the centre of the dial. In 1999 the brand introduced a Flyback Annuaire Chronograph which was able to record short time intervals with a yearly calendar and a large date display. The brand also unveiled the Masterpiece Retrograde Calendar the same year which featured a retrograde display and a power reserve. In 2002 the brand announced the Masterpiece Réveil Globe watch and the Masterpiece Chrono Globe. One year later Maurice Lacroix introduced the Masterpiece Double retrograde with an in-house bottom-plate. In 2006 the brand unveiled their very first in-house calibre the chronograph ML106 with manual winding. In 2017 the company revisited its past with two major pieces: the Masterpiece Double Retrograde and the Masterpiece Moon Retrograde.
